深入了解LVS负载均衡器:并发性能解析与常见疑问解答
LVS(Linux Virtual Server)是一款开源的负载均衡软件,它能够在Linux系统上实现高性能的负载均衡。LVS的并发性能一直是用户关注的焦点,本文将针对LVS并发性能的常见问题进行解答,帮助您更好地了解和使用LVS。
一、LVS并发性能如何衡量?
LVS的并发性能通常通过以下指标进行衡量:
- 最大并发连接数:LVS能够支持的最大并发连接数,这取决于系统硬件资源和LVS的配置。
- 每秒请求处理能力:LVS每秒能够处理的请求数量,这也受到系统资源和配置的影响。
- 延迟:用户请求从发起到响应的时间,延迟越低,用户体验越好。
二、LVS并发性能受哪些因素影响?
LVS的并发性能受到以下因素的影响:
- 服务器硬件:CPU、内存、磁盘等硬件资源充足,可以提高LVS的并发性能。
- 网络环境:网络带宽、延迟等网络因素也会影响LVS的并发性能。
- 负载均衡算法:LVS支持多种负载均衡算法,如轮询、最少连接、IP哈希等,不同的算法对并发性能的影响不同。
- 系统配置:LVS的配置参数对并发性能有较大影响,如连接超时时间、最大连接数等。
三、如何提高LVS的并发性能?
要提高LVS的并发性能,可以从以下几个方面入手:
- 优化服务器硬件:升级CPU、增加内存、提高磁盘读写速度等。
- 优化网络环境:提高网络带宽、降低网络延迟。
- 选择合适的负载均衡算法:根据实际应用场景选择合适的负载均衡算法。
- 调整系统配置:合理配置LVS的参数,如连接超时时间、最大连接数等。
- 使用缓存技术:通过缓存技术减少对后端服务的请求,降低LVS的负载。
四、LVS是否支持集群模式?
是的,LVS支持集群模式。通过配置LVS集群,可以实现多台服务器之间的负载均衡,提高系统的可用性和扩展性。
五、LVS与其他负载均衡技术相比有哪些优势?
LVS相比其他负载均衡技术,具有以下优势:
- 高性能:LVS基于IP层进行负载均衡,具有较低的网络延迟和更高的吞吐量。
- 稳定性:LVS经过多年的实践,已经非常成熟,具有很高的稳定性。
- 开源免费:LVS是开源软件,用户可以免费使用。
- 易于部署:LVS的配置简单,易于部署和维护。